http://www.blogcdn.com/www.engadget.com/media/2013/01/dsc05950.jpg When it comes to Samsung’s collection of large-screened phones, the Galaxy Note II(as well as the Galaxy S III) takes the bulk of the mindshare. And while that particular handset is the flagship, the company is still interested in branching out to a market segment that wants a large screen but needs to keep within a limited budget. Welcome the Galaxy Grand Duos (and Grand, a single-SIM version), a 5-inch WVGA device that will likely see most of its time in emerging markets.
